Cherai Beach in May
Kerala, India
May at Cherai: 27â33°C, humid with rough pre-monsoon swell. Dolphin sightings reduced, swim flags often up â workable, not peak beach time.

All 12 Months
| Month | Score | Note |
|---|---|---|
| January | 5/5 | January at Cherai: 22-32°C, calm backwaters and sea, dolphins common at dawn off the Chinese nets. Peak houseboat season â weekends book out. |
| February | 5/5 | February at Cherai Beach: 23-32°C, dolphins pass offshore and Chinese fishing nets dip through still mornings. Long shallow shoreline; low-risk swim conditions. |
| March | 4/5 | March at Cherai: 25â33°C, long sands and dolphin sightings continue though swims feel warm by afternoon. Thinner than Feb peak â family stays easier to book. |
| April | 3/5 | April at Cherai: 27-33C. Dolphins and Chinese nets still there; beach shack scene quiet, water warm but humidity sits on you all day. |
| Mayviewing | 3/5 | May at Cherai: 27â33°C, humid with rough pre-monsoon swell. Dolphin sightings reduced, swim flags often up â workable, not peak beach time. |
| June | 2/5 | â |
| July | 2/5 | â |
| August | 2/5 | â |
| September | 2/5 | â |
| October | 3/5 | October at Cherai: 24â31°C, post-monsoon clearing. Dolphin sightings returning, seas still choppy â shoulder, swim flags often up. |
| November | 4/5 | November at Cherai: 23â31°C, dolphin boats and Chinese fishing nets workable, Kerala humidity easing. Shoulder to peak family-beach season â quieter than Dec rush. |
| December | 5/5 | December at Cherai: 22â30°C on the island beach. Dolphin sightings common in the estuary, Chinese fishing nets most photogenic at low tide. |
